LAST WEEK IN SUMMARY
Sunday 4th
Abia State governor Theodore Orji sacked local council chairmen and some commissioners over a development during the burial of the late Biafran leader, Dim Odumegwu Ojukwu.
Monday 5th
Nigeria deported 28 South Africans.
Tuesday 6th
Police Corporal shoots Inspector dead and eventually killed himself.
Boko Haram gunmen killed Customs Comptroller in charge of Yobe/Borno States.
Nigeria deported 56 more South Africans.
Wednesday 7th
The Nigerian Police authorities retired 13 Assistant Inspector Generals of Police (AIG).
Joint Admission and Matriculation Board (JAMB) denied cancellation of UTME exams in Borno and other States.
Thursday 8th
Gunmen killed a Division Police Officer in Gombe State along with three Policemen and other civililians.
British and Italian kidnapped 2011 in Sokoto were killed by their kidnappers as security operatives attempted to rescue them in Birnin Kebbi, Kebbi State.
Friday 9th
Gunmen killed the Commandant of SARS in Adamawa State.
More reveltions emerge from Senate probe panel probing the scam in the Pensions Fund.
Saturday 10th
Notable northern leaders including Generals Ibrahim Babangida, Abdulsalam Abubakar,Mallam Adamu Ciroma, former Vice President Atiku Abubakar and others met in Abuja to discuss the state of insecurity in the north.
